在Aurora數據庫中實現高可用性可以采取以下措施:
使用Aurora的自動故障恢復功能:Aurora數據庫提供了自動故障檢測和恢復功能,可以快速檢測故障,并自動切換到備用實例以保證數據庫的可用性。
配置多可用區部署:在創建Aurora實例時,可以選擇在多個可用區進行部署,以確保在某個可用區發生故障時,能夠快速切換到另一個可用區的實例。
使用讀寫分離功能:Aurora數據庫支持讀寫分離功能,可以將讀操作路由到只讀實例,減輕主實例的負載,提高整體的數據庫性能和可用性。
定期備份和恢復策略:配置定期備份和恢復策略,確保數據庫的數據能夠及時備份,并能夠在發生故障時快速恢復數據。
定期監控和性能優化:定期監控數據庫的性能和健康狀態,及時發現并解決潛在問題,從而提高數據庫的可用性和穩定性。
通過以上措施的實施,可以有效提高Aurora數據庫的高可用性,確保數據庫能夠在故障發生時保持穩定運行。